Output 53151a20591ef136e60089d6e68cef35287da87263cc4a53630c77eaca35857f:2

value
2325479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b24eaf7fb8bd3f44e01dc701387e0b7af9c857b3 OP_EQUAL
address
3HwpTrevHFBd3m3TKxfGBTjx9WscgxYeR4
transaction
53151a20591ef136e60089d6e68cef35287da87263cc4a53630c77eaca35857f
spent
true